Ramp Up Your Product Growth Strategy with BPM

Business Process Improvement (BPM)
Business Process Improvement (BPM)

Adopting business process management (BPM) is a great place to start. BPM is the discipline of optimizing organizational processes by automating menial tasks and streamlining workflows. This practice is critical to facilitating digital transformation among your team.

It’s common for some employees to resist technological changes. Change of any kind can be difficult, and when team members are used to doing things a certain way, stepping out of their comfort zone may not be on their bucket list!

However, when your team starts to see how many mundane responsibilities are spoken for under BPM automation, they’ll be more likely to buy into digital transformation. After all, they’ll be free to focus more of their time and energy on work that makes them feel more valuable and fulfilled!

Integrate Voice Over Internet Protocol (VoIP)

Technology can do wonders for improving your company’s internal and external communication. Voice over Internet Protocol (VoIP) can make your communication more efficient, productive, and successful. It’s a cloud-based solution that serves as a phone system for the entire organization, and it’s fully digital.

Find a VoIP provider that provides affordable national and international calls, full mobile optimization, and plenty of helpful features (e.g., video conferencing, virtual assistance, scheduling, etc.). Managing distributed teams is easy when you integrate VoIP, and it will benefit all aspects of your company — from sales to HR to PR.
